Объявление
public static ulong ModifyMaskIfGameObjectIsHiddenForPrefabModeInContext(ulong sceneCullingMask, GameObject gameObject);Параметры
sceneCullingMask | Маска отбраковки сцены, предназначенная для использования с пользовательским модулем визуализации. |
gameObject | GameObject, связанный с пользовательским средством визуализации. |
Возвращает
ulong Если GameObject скрыт для Prefab Mode в Context, возвращается измененная маска отбраковки сцены. Если он не скрыт, то возвращается маска отбраковки входной сцены.
Описание
Используйте этот метод, если для средств визуализации требуется пользовательская маска отсечения сцены, которая должна отображаться или скрываться в представлении сцены, когда активен режим Prefab в контексте.
При входе в режим Prefab в контексте для Prefab Asset экземпляр Prefab в основной сцене скрывается. Используйте этот метод, чтобы убедиться, что любые пользовательские средства визуализации, связанные с данным GameObject, скрыты в тех же представлениях сцены, если этот GameObject является частью скрытого экземпляра Prefab.